lambda

Lambdaa -> Opóźnienie mins -> Lambdab

Lambdaa -> Opóźnienie mins -> Lambdab
  1. Co się stanie, jeśli Lambda działa przez ponad 15 minut?
  2. Dlaczego Lambda to tylko 15 minut?
  3. Jaki jest czas Max Lambda?
  4. Co powoduje dławienie Lambda?
  5. Jest synchroniczna lub asynchroniczna Lambda?
  6. Co to jest asynchroniczna lambda vs synchroniczna lambda?
  7. Czy jedna lambda może wywołać kolejną lambda?
  8. Jak zmienić czas działania w Lambda?
  9. Jak przyspieszyć zimno lambda?
  10. Czy Lambda może biegać przez 15 minut?
  11. Co to jest limit czasu lambda?
  12. Jak długo Lambdas pozostaje ciepła?
  13. Co się stanie, gdy limit czasu lambda?
  14. Czy Lambda może działać w sposób ciągły?
  15. Co się stanie, gdy Lambda osiągnie limit współbieżności?
  16. Jak długo lambda może pozostać ciepła?
  17. Dlaczego moja lambda jest tak wolna?
  18. Czy lambda może być wywołane czasem?
  19. Jest synchroniczna lub asynchroniczna Lambda?
  20. Czy Lambda jest nieskończenie skalowalna?
  21. Czy Lambda może wywołać kolejną lambda?
  22. Ile wątków można wykonać jednocześnie w Lambda?
  23. Jak pokonać ograniczenia Lambda w AWS?
  24. Co się stanie, jeśli Lambda zostanie dławiona?

Co się stanie, jeśli Lambda działa przez ponad 15 minut?

Nie, nie możesz uruchomić lambda przez dłuższy niż 15 minut! Ale tak, możesz zarządzać tym za pomocą sygnałów. Zasadniczo poinformuje to o rozpoczęciu planu B, gdy plan A nie wystarczy w ciągu 15 minut.

Dlaczego Lambda to tylko 15 minut?

Aby ograniczyć zakres, a rodzaj aplikacji ludzie powinni korzystać z Lambda, a Lambda jest najlepsza w ich uruchomieniu. 15 minut Max Runtime upraszcza zarządzanie zasobami i unika nadużycia.

Jaki jest czas Max Lambda?

Lambda uruchamia kod przez określony czas przed wyczerpaniem czasu. Limit czasu to maksymalny czas w sekundach, w którym może działać funkcja Lambda. Wartość domyślna tego ustawienia wynosi 3 sekundy, ale możesz dostosować to w przyrostach 1 sekundy do maksymalnej wartości 15 minut.

Co powoduje dławienie Lambda?

Płasowanie może wystąpić z dowolnego z następujących powodów: kod, który zapisuje źródła zdarzeń nieprawidłowe i generowały więcej zdarzeń niż oczekiwano. Liczba współbieżnych inwokacji funkcji wzrosła z powodu uzasadnionego ruchu.

Jest synchroniczna lub asynchroniczna Lambda?

Funkcje Lambda można wywołać synchronicznie lub asynchronicznie, w zależności od spustu. W synchronicznych inwokacjach dzwoniący czeka na pełne wykonanie funkcji, a funkcja może zwrócić wartość.

Co to jest asynchroniczna lambda vs synchroniczna lambda?

Po wywołaniu funkcji możesz wywołać ją synchronicznie lub asynchronicznie. Dzięki synchronicznemu wywołaniu czekasz, aż funkcja przetworzy zdarzenie i zwróci odpowiedź. W przypadku asynchronicznego wywołania Lambda ustawia zdarzenie do przetwarzania i natychmiast zwraca odpowiedź.

Czy jedna lambda może wywołać kolejną lambda?

Możesz wyzwolić funkcje lambda bezpośrednio z innych funkcji Lambda bezpośrednio w sposób asynchroniczny.

Jak zmienić czas działania w Lambda?

Aby zmienić czas wykonywania, tworzysz nowy obraz kontenera. Każda główna wersja języka programowania ma osobny czas wykonywania, z unikalnym identyfikatorem środowiska wykonawczym, takim jak Python3.

Jak przyspieszyć zimno lambda?

Jednym ze sposobów skrócenia czasu uruchamiania jest przydzielenie większej pamięci do swoich funkcji. Skala zasobów Lambda liniowo z większą pamięcią, zapewniając więcej procesora. Więcej procesora oznacza, że ​​inicjalizacja jest przetwarzana szybciej, zmniejszając zimne czasy rozpoczęcia.

Czy Lambda może biegać przez 15 minut?

Historycznie, maksymalny limit czasu wykonania wynosił 5 minut. W momencie pisania tego artykułu funkcje AWS Lambda nie mogą działać ciągle przez dłuższe niż 15 minut. Jest to trudny limit w usłudze AWS Lambda. W praktyce istnieją przypadki użycia, dla których te 15 minut nie wystarczy.

Co to jest limit czasu lambda?

Po osiągnięciu określonego limitu czasu Amazon Lambda kończy wykonywanie funkcji Lambda. Jako najlepsza praktyka, powinieneś ustawić wartość limitu czasu na podstawie oczekiwanego czasu wykonywania, aby zapobiec działaniu funkcji dłużej niż zamierzono.

Jak długo Lambdas pozostaje ciepła?

Większość ludzi twierdzi, że ciepły czas trwania wynosi 5 ~ 15 minut. Lamda może ustawić limit czasu, czas trwania wynosi do 15 minut.

Co się stanie, gdy limit czasu lambda?

Po osiągnięciu określonego limitu czasu Amazon Lambda kończy wykonywanie funkcji Lambda. Jako najlepsza praktyka, powinieneś ustawić wartość limitu czasu na podstawie oczekiwanego czasu wykonywania, aby zapobiec działaniu funkcji dłużej niż zamierzono.

Czy Lambda może działać w sposób ciągły?

Lambda ma trudne 15 minut. Dlatego nie może działać ciągle. Z jakiego powodu nie chcesz używać zaplanowanej lambda? Zgodnie z kosztami bardziej rozsądne będzie korzystanie z instancji EC2 zamiast ciągłego uruchamiania funkcji Lambda.

Co się stanie, gdy Lambda osiągnie limit współbieżności?

Aby odpowiedzieć na twoje pytanie: jak tylko limit równoczesnych egzekucji zostanie osiągnięty, następne wykonanie zostanie uciążone. Każde dławione wywołanie zwiększa wskaźnik przepustnic Amazon CloudWatch dla funkcji.

Jak długo lambda może pozostać ciepła?

Oznacza to, że funkcje są utrzymywane w cieple przez ograniczony czas (zwykle 30–45 minut) po wykonaniu, zanim zostaną obrócone, aby pojemnik był gotowy na wywołanie każdej nowej funkcji.

Dlaczego moja lambda jest tak wolna?

Jeśli przydzielona pamięć nie jest w pełni używana, ale wykonanie lambda jest powolne lub nawet kończy się limitami czasu, to może być tak, że Lambda brakuje mocy obliczeniowej. Zwykle dzieje się tak w przypadku, gdy Lambda obsługuje obciążenia intensywne. Dodając więcej pamięci, Lambda otrzymuje większą moc obliczeniową.

Czy lambda może być wywołane czasem?

Inny sposób na wyzwolenie funkcji Lambda co 5–10 sekund

Oczywiście najczęstszym sposobem na zaplanowanie funkcji Lambda, która ma zostać wywołana w ramach powtarzającego się harmonogramu, jest użycie reguły EventBridge. Jednak zasady mają minimalną precyzję jednej minuty. sugerowane konfigurowanie pojedynczej funkcji Lambda, która jest wywoływana co minutę.

Jest synchroniczna lub asynchroniczna Lambda?

Funkcje Lambda można wywołać synchronicznie lub asynchronicznie, w zależności od spustu. W synchronicznych inwokacjach dzwoniący czeka na pełne wykonanie funkcji, a funkcja może zwrócić wartość.

Czy Lambda jest nieskończenie skalowalna?

Ponieważ twoje funkcje otrzymują więcej żądań, Lambda automatycznie obsługuje skalowanie liczby środowisk wykonawczych, dopóki nie osiągniesz limitu współbieżności konta. Domyślnie Lambda zapewnia Twoje konto całkowity limit współbieżności wynoszący 1000 we wszystkich funkcjach w regionie.

Czy Lambda może wywołać kolejną lambda?

Możesz wyzwolić funkcje lambda bezpośrednio z innych funkcji Lambda bezpośrednio w sposób asynchroniczny.

Ile wątków można wykonać jednocześnie w Lambda?

Prośby API Lambda

Każda instancja środowiska wykonawczego może serwować do 10 żądań na sekundę. Innymi słowy, całkowity limit wywołania wynosi 10 -krotność limitu współbieżności. Patrz skalowanie funkcji Lambda. Każda instancja środowiska wykonania może służyć nieograniczonej liczbie żądań.

Jak pokonać ograniczenia Lambda w AWS?

Jednym z prostszych obejść jest przeniesienie dużego pliku do przechowywania w chmurze, takiej jak S3. Podczas czasu wykonawczego Lambda pobierz plik i kontynuuj przetwarzanie zgodnie z wymaganiami. W tym przykładzie możemy przenieść mock_data. CSV do S3 i zaktualizuj funkcję obsługi, aby pobrać plik z S3 przed wszystkim innym.

Co się stanie, jeśli Lambda zostanie dławiona?

Na najwyższym poziomie dławienie oznacza po prostu, że Lambda celowo odrzuci jedno z twoich żądań, a więc to, co widzimy ze strony użytkownika, to to, że podczas wykonywania połączenia klienta Lambda rzuci wyjątek dławiący, z którym musisz obsłużyć. Zazwyczaj ludzie radzą sobie z tym, wycofując się przez pewien czas i ponowne ponowne.

Tom Jak zignorować błędy z VolumEmounts w Kubernetes
Jak zignorować błędy z VolumEmounts w Kubernetes
Jaka jest różnica między objętościami i objętościami w Kubernetes?Jaka jest różnica między objętościami a objętościami?Co to jest subpata w objętości...
Jak dostarczyć profesjonalną licencję na obraz dokera?
Jak licencjonowanie działa z Dockerem?Jakiej licencji używa Docker?Czy Docker Community Edition za darmo do użytku komercyjnego?Czy Docker Desktop wy...
Jaki jest najlepszy sposób na odwrócenie informacji o przekazaniu portów od klastra Kubernetes do Localhost?
Czy możesz odwrócić porty do przodu?Jaka jest lepsza alternatywa dla portu w Kubernetes?Jak wyczyścić przekazywanie portów w Kubernetes?Jak mam porto...